git上传本地分支

fiy 其他 134

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要将本地分支上传到远程仓库,可以按照以下步骤进行操作:

    1. 确保你已经将本地工作区的修改全部提交或者保存好。如果有未提交的修改,请先使用`git stash`命令保存修改。

    2. 使用`git push`命令将本地分支推送到远程仓库。命令格式为`git push <远程仓库名> <本地分支名>`。

    例如,如果要将本地分支`feature`推送到名为`origin`的远程仓库,可以执行以下命令:
    “`
    git push origin feature
    “`

    如果远程仓库的分支还不存在,会自动创建一个同名的分支。

    3. 如果需要设置本地分支与远程仓库分支的关联关系,可以使用`git branch –set-upstream-to`命令。

    例如,如果要将本地分支`feature`与远程仓库的`origin/feature`分支关联起来,可以执行以下命令:
    “`
    git branch –set-upstream-to=origin/feature feature
    “`

    这样,在以后的推送操作中,只需使用`git push`命令,Git就能自动将本地分支推送到关联的远程仓库分支。

    4. 如果远程仓库的权限设置需要输入用户名和密码才能进行推送操作,可以考虑使用SSH密钥对进行认证,以免频繁输入密码。具体设置方法可以参考相关文档或者咨询系统管理员。

    总结来说,将本地分支上传到远程仓库的操作主要包括使用`git push`命令进行推送和设置分支关联关系。通过这些步骤,你就可以将本地分支的修改上传到远程仓库,与其他开发人员共享代码了。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要将本地分支上传到远程仓库,需要按照以下步骤进行操作:

    1. 确定远程仓库:首先,确定要上传到的远程仓库。可以是自己的私有仓库,也可以是共享仓库或者团队仓库。

    2. 初始化本地仓库:在本地计算机上,进入项目文件夹,并使用命令行工具进入该文件夹。

    3. 初始化Git仓库:使用命令”git init”初始化Git仓库。这将在你的项目文件夹中创建一个.git目录,用于存储Git仓库的相关信息。

    4. 创建本地分支:使用命令”git branch [branch name]”创建一个本地分支。将[branch name]替换为你想要的分支名称。例如,使用命令”git branch feature”创建一个名为feature的分支。

    5. 切换到本地分支:使用命令”git checkout [branch name]”切换到创建的本地分支。例如,使用命令”git checkout feature”切换到名为feature的分支。

    6. 添加文件到本地分支:将需要上传的文件复制到项目文件夹中,并使用命令”git add [file name]”将文件添加到本地分支。将[file name]替换为你要添加的文件的名称。例如,使用命令”git add index.html”将index.html文件添加到本地分支。

    7. 提交本地分支的更改:使用命令”git commit -m ‘commit message'”提交本地分支的更改。将[commit message]替换为提交的消息。例如,使用命令”git commit -m ‘Add index.html file'”提交对index.html文件的更改。

    8. 关联远程仓库:使用命令”git remote add origin [remote repository URL]”将本地分支与远程仓库关联起来。将[remote repository URL]替换为远程仓库的URL。例如,使用命令”git remote add origin https://github.com/username/repository.git“将本地分支与名为repository的远程仓库关联起来。

    9. 上传本地分支:使用命令”git push -u origin [branch name]”将本地分支上传到远程仓库。将[branch name]替换为要上传的分支名称。例如,使用命令”git push -u origin feature”将本地分支feature上传到远程仓库。

    10. 提交更改:之后,只需使用命令”git push”即可将本地分支的更改提交到远程仓库。

    使用以上步骤,你就可以将本地分支上传到远程仓库。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    git上传本地分支的操作流程如下:

    1. 首先,确保你已经在本地创建并切换到你要上传的分支。

    2. 在终端或命令行中,使用`git push`命令将本地分支上传到远程仓库。命令的基本语法如下:
    “`
    git push <远程仓库名> <本地分支名>:<远程分支名>
    “`
    远程仓库名可以是远程仓库的URL或者远程仓库的别名,默认情况下,远程仓库的别名是`origin`。
    本地分支名是你要上传的分支的名称,远程分支名是你要将本地分支上传到的远程分支的名称。如果远程分支不存在,则会自动创建一个新的远程分支。

    举例说明:
    “`
    git push origin my_branch:remote_branch
    “`
    这个命令将本地的`my_branch`分支上传到`origin`远程仓库,并将其放在一个名为`remote_branch`的远程分支下。

    如果你想要将本地分支上传到远程仓库的同名分支下,只需省略远程分支名:
    “`
    git push origin my_branch
    “`
    这个命令将本地的`my_branch`分支上传到`origin`远程仓库的同名分支。

    3. 当你执行完`git push`命令后,Git会将你的本地分支推送到指定的远程仓库中。如果一切正常,你将会看到一串推送完毕的相关日志信息。

    4. 另外,如果你的本地分支是基于远程仓库的某个分支创建的,并且之后远程分支有更新,你在上传分支之前最好先执行`git pull`命令,确保你的本地分支是最新的。

    以上就是将本地分支上传到Git远程仓库的方法和操作流程。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部